Web前端
文章平均质量分 84
王哒溪
这个作者很懒,什么都没留下…
展开
-
前端多了一个options请求?是Bug吗?
预检请求是由浏览器自动发起的一个额外的 OPTIONS 请求,以获知服务器是否授权后续的实际请求,是为保护客户端的安全,防止不受信任网站利用用户浏览器向其他网站发恶意请求。半信半疑:明明一次请求,干嘛要两次呢,这不是增大服务端压力吗?Orign: 表示允许该来源的请求说明资源是共享的,可以拿到;开发解释:这不用管,是浏览器默认发送的一个预检请求。:告知服务器实际请求所携带的自定义首部字段。就是预检请求,预先检查服务器是否支持。2、什么时候触发预检请求?:告知服务器实际请求使用的。请求,并确认实际请求的。原创 2024-03-02 12:42:29 · 414 阅读 · 0 评论 -
什么是跨域请求以及实现跨域的方案-CORS和JSONP
概述在 HTML 中,<a>,<form>,<img>,<script>,<iframe>,<link>等标签以及 Ajax 都可以指向一个资源地址,而所谓的跨域请求就是指:当前发起请求的域与该请求指向的资源所在的域不一样。这里的域指的是这样的一个概念:我们认为若协议 + 域名 + 端口号均相同,那么就是同域。举个例子:假如一个域名为aaa.cn的网站,它发起一个资源路径为aaa.cn/books/getBookInf...原创 2022-03-20 03:21:00 · 185 阅读 · 0 评论 -
跨域请求如何携带cookie?
最近在参加面试找工作,陆陆续续的面了两三家。其中面试官问到了一个问题:如何解决跨域问题? 我巴巴拉拉的一顿说,大概了说了四种方法,然后面试官紧接着又问:那跨域请求怎么携带cookie呢?(常规的面试套路,一般都会顺着你的回答往深了问)由于之前的项目都是同源的,不牵涉跨域访问,所以一时没有回答出来,后来研究了下,所以有了这篇文章。阅读本文,你将学到:1.学会`withCredentials`属性;2.学会`axios`配置`withCredentials`;3.学会设置`Access-Contr原创 2022-03-20 02:44:24 · 538 阅读 · 0 评论